#b0b0f4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b0b0f4 is composed of 69% red, 69%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.9% cyan, 27.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 82.4%. #b0b0f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6161e9.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#b0b0f4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010107 is the darkest color, while #f5f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b0b0f4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cfcfd5 is the less saturated color, while #a6a6fe is the most saturated one.
